Former S.E.S member Shu (real name Yoo Soo-young) is drawing attention with her announcement that she will directly address the divorce rumors surrounding her relationship with her husband, Lim Hyo-seong.

On the 15th, a video titled "Shu has returned (Why did she return after 8 years?)" was released on the YouTube channel "Human That's Shu." At the end of the video, there is a scene where Shu and Lim Hyo-seong appear together and have an honest conversation.

Shu asked, "Isn't the word couple quite burdensome? Do you think we're a couple?" Lim Hyo-seong replied, "Four years of marriage, 11 years of friendship. You know, we're friends," offering a meaningful response. To this, Shu said, "I think of you like a friend, so we hardly ever fight," and Lim Hyo-seong admitted, "Right, I try not to argue. Even when you keep pushing me."

Furthermore, Shu suddenly asked, "Don't you have a pretty good girlfriend these days?" which shocked Lim Hyo-seong. He reacted, "You're crazy. Are you psycho?" but Shu joked, "Isn't it something I can ask? How great would it be, in an American style?"

The couple has been embroiled in divorce rumors multiple times since Shu's gambling controversy, but they have officially denied it. However, in this video, they acknowledged the fact that they had briefly separated. It was revealed that even during their separation, Lim Hyo-seong helped pay off Shu's gambling debt amounting to hundreds of millions won, adding further intrigue.

The video ends with Shu saying, "We're getting along well like friends without fighting," and a subtitle appears stating, "The truth about the Shu couple, which has only been rumored until now," increasing curiosity about their true relationship.

Shu and Lim Hyo-seong married in 2010 and have one son and two daughters. Meanwhile, Shu was sentenced to six months in prison with a two-year probation for habitual gambling in 2018, and in 2022, she worked as an ambassador for gambling prevention, demonstrating her determination to make a comeback.
